Transaction 10f1dba663026dc123a53455068585fe9d50221e48f3391274476162a8111e4c
2 Input
2 Outputs
- 10f1dba663026dc123a53455068585fe9d50221e48f3391274476162a8111e4c:0
- 10f1dba663026dc123a53455068585fe9d50221e48f3391274476162a8111e4c:1
value 30829
address 1Em3Y97Y5LVX8PkNvzWrUagVR7iyKVU4qJ
value 4600000
address 38dmA84m2Ff5unW9JqHCUo9gdJnKSz5F5u